Bitcoin is a decentralized P2P currency that enables instant payments.Use Bitcoin to purchase domains, web hosting, SSL certificates, or WhoisGuard on Namecheap.Bitcoin is a peer to peer decentralized currency that enables instant payments to anyone located anywhere in the world.It has no central authority, so managing transactions and issuing money are carried out collectively by the P2P network.Why did you decide to take Bitcoin?Namecheap is a customer-focused domain name registrar and web host.For months, Bitcoin has been requested of Namecheap among the tech audience.We're pleased to announce that we've listened to your feedback.Namecheap continues to innovate and respond to threats and challenges in the online space.In the last 13 months, we donated over $100,000 to the Electronic Frontier Foundation to support online freedom.We consider ourselves the pioneers in the space in innovation and freedom.How do I get started?Just sign onto your Namecheap account and add funds.What else do I need to know?
